Thomas Edward Carlson

McCall, ID

Thomas Edward Carlson, cherished husband and devoted father, passed away at home on March 11, 2026. He was surrounded by his beloved wife, Patricia Carlson, his devoted sister, Jessie Stopsen, and his loyal dog, Ruby.

Born on March 5, 1947, in Richland, Washington, to Edward “Red” Carlson and Dorothy Mae (Harbour) Puckett, Tom was the eldest of five children. He attended primary school in Richland and graduated from Edmunds High School. A man of deep faith, he earned a degree in Theology from Corban University in 1969. Tom lived by his beliefs in Jesus, hard work, and education.

He was known for his generosity, gentleness, intelligence, love of travel, business acumen, and unpretentious manner. His quick smile, beautiful singing voice, and fabulous hair were unforgettable. To all who knew him, Tom was a true gentleman.

He is survived by his devoted and adored wife, Pat Carlson, of the family home. He also leaves his five children: Kristin (Carlos) Domingez, Tommy (Raquel) Carlson, Trisha (Briklyn) Wuich, Erica (Peter) Antioco, and Jennifer Barclay, as well as nine grandchildren and many nieces, nephews, siblings, cousins, and others whose lives he enriched. He was deeply loved as a husband, father, brother, uncle, ringleader, mentor, and friend. As Erma Bombeck once said, he used every talent God gave him.
